Built as P-51D-5-NA 44-13571 by North American at Inglewood, CA, by 1945 this aircraft was in operation with the 354th Fighter Squadron, 355th Fighter Group at RAF Steeple Morden, England and was previously displayed here at the Armament museum in those marks. The recent repaint is as an aircraft of the famous Tuskegee Airmen (68-serial at rear). In 1967 it had been rebuilt as a Cavalier Mustang at Sarasota, FL and operated by the US Army from Edwards in support of flight testing of the AH-56 Cheyenne among others.
